What is Gambling?

Gambling is the act of wagering money or something of value on an event with an uncertain outcome, primarily with the intent of winning additional money or material goods. This activity can take many forms, including betting on sports, playing casino games, and participating in lotteries. Each form of gambling carries its own set of rules, risks, and potential rewards, making it essential for beginners to understand the different options available. At its core, gambling combines chance and skill. While games like poker require strategic thinking and skillful play, others, such as slot machines, are purely based on luck. Understanding these differences can significantly impact a player’s experience and strategy in approaching gambling.

Understanding Odds and House Edge

Odds are a critical component of gambling, as they dictate the probability of a particular outcome and the potential payout. Different games have different odds, and understanding these can help players make informed decisions. The house edge, which is the statistical advantage that the casino holds in a particular game, is another essential concept for beginners to grasp.

The house edge varies from game to game, influencing the likelihood of winning and the payouts associated with each bet. For example, games like blackjack often have a lower house edge compared to slots, making them more favorable for players seeking better odds. Knowing how to interpret these odds can enhance a player’s strategic approach to gambling.

Responsible Gambling Practices

Adopting responsible gambling practices is vital for both enjoyment and safety. Establishing a budget, sticking to it, and recognizing when to walk away are crucial steps for anyone looking to engage in gambling activities. Tools like self-exclusion and deposit limits can further assist players in maintaining control over their gambling habits.

Additionally, it’s important to be aware of signs of problem gambling. If gambling starts to affect personal relationships, finances, or overall well-being, seeking help is essential. Many organizations and resources are available to support individuals who may be struggling with gambling-related issues.
